CREAMED CHICKEN IN PATTY SHELLS



Creamed Chicken in Patty Shells image

My mom's tasty creamed chicken makes a wonderful main dish, and when you add extra vegetables, it becomes an entire meal. The recipe might look long, but it's well worth the effort. -Mared Metzger Beling, Eagle River, Alaska

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 2h25m

Yield 6 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 broiler/fryer chicken (3 to 4 pounds), cut up
8 cups water
1-1/2 teaspoons salt, divided
1-1/2 teaspoons pepper, divided
2 packages (10 ounces each) frozen puff pastry shells
1 cup sliced fresh mushrooms
1 medium green pepper, chopped
1/2 cup small fresh broccoli florets
5 tablespoons butter, cubed
6 tablespoons all-purpose flour
2 cups milk
1 jar (2 ounces) diced pimientos, drained
1/4 teaspoon paprika

Steps:

  • In a large kettle, bring the chicken, water, 1 teaspoon salt and 1 teaspoon pepper to a boil. Reduce heat; cover and simmer for 1-1/2 to 2 hours or until chicken is tender. Remove chicken from broth; cool. Remove meat from bones; cut into cubes and set aside. Discard skin and bones. Drain broth and skim fat; set aside 1 cup broth (refrigerate remaining broth for another use)., Bake pastry shells according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large saucepan, saute the mushrooms, green pepper and broccoli in butter until tender; sprinkle with flour. Gradually stir in milk and reserved broth until blended.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. Add the pimientos, paprika, reserved chicken and remaining salt and pepper. Cook and stir until heated through. Spoon into pastry shells.

CREAMY SHELLS AND CHICKEN



Creamy Shells and Chicken image

"This is a great weeknight chicken dish. While it simmers I can throw together a salad or steam some broccoli, and I have a tasty dinner ready in a flash," writes Trisha Kruse of Eagle, Idaho. Using the pasta mix really makes this saucy meal easy to fix.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 30m

Yield 3 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 12

1/2 pound boneless skinless chicken breasts, cut into 1-inch strips
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
2 tablespoons canola oil, divided
2 tablespoons butter, divided
1/2 cup chopped onion
1/2 cup chopped green pepper
1/2 cup chopped sweet red pepper
1-1/3 cups water
1/2 cup milk
1 package (4.9 ounces) creamy garlic shells
Shredded Parmesan cheese

Steps:

  • Sprinkle chicken with salt and pepper. In a large skillet, cook chicken over medium heat in 1 tablespoon oil and 1 tablespoon butter for 4-5 minutes or until no longer pink. Remove and keep warm. , In the same skillet, saute onion and peppers in remaining oil and butter until crisp-tender. Stir in the water, milk and shells. Bring to a boil. Reduce heat; simmer, uncovered, for 10-12 minutes or until pasta is tender, stirring occasionally. Add the chicken; cook 2-3 minutes longer or until heated through. Sprinkle with cheese.

ONE-POT CREAMY SHELLS AND SAUSAGE



One-Pot Creamy Shells and Sausage image

Just like your favorite boxed shells and cheese, this recipe turns out a dinner that's creamy, irresistible and made in a single pot. But unlike the boxed version, this upgrade will fill up the whole family-thanks to the addition of hearty Italian sausage and Muir Glen™ tomato basil pasta sauce. Cooking the whole meal in a single pot isn't just convenient, it also allows you to build flavor as you go. Here's what we mean: It all starts with browning the sausage until it's cooked through. Removing the sausage but not the rendered fat it leaves behind adds deep savory flavor to the onions, garlic and red pepper flakes that get sautéed next. After your aromatics, you'll add the tomato sauce, which is handy since it'll help deglaze the pan and integrate more flavor into your sauce. With the addition of the broth, you'll have enough liquid to cook your pasta. Once the pasta is cooked through, all that's left is adding the cream and cooked sausage. Serve this up with shredded Parmesan and basil, and you've got a delectable dinner that might just become a part of your regular rotation.

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Entree

Time 35m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 tablespoon olive oil
1 lb bulk mild Italian sausage
1/2 cup diced red onion
4 cloves garlic, chopped
1/4 teaspoon crushed red pepper flakes
1/4 teaspoon salt
1 carton (32 oz) Progresso™ chicken broth
1 jar (24.5 oz) Muir Glen™ organic tomato basil pasta sauce
1 lb uncooked medium pasta shells
1/2 cup heavy whipping cream
1/2 cup shredded Parmesan cheese (2 oz)
2 tablespoons shredded fresh basil leaves

Steps:

  • In 5-quart Dutch oven, heat oil over medium-high heat. Add sausage; cook 6 to 8 minutes, stirring occasionally, until no longer pink. Using slotted spoon, transfer to bowl; cover and keep warm.
  • Add onion, garlic, red pepper flakes and salt to oil and drippings in pan; cook over medium-high heat 1 to 2 minutes or until softened and starting to brown.
  • Stir in broth and pasta sauce; heat to boiling. Stir in pasta; return to boiling. Reduce heat; simmer uncovered 11 to 13 minutes, stirring occasionally, until pasta is cooked to desired tenderness and sauce is thickened.
  • Stir in sausage and whipping cream; return to simmering. Remove from heat. Top with cheese and basil.

CHEESY CHICKEN 'N' SHELLS



Cheesy Chicken 'n' Shells image

When our friend served us this entree, I asked her for the recipe right away. It was so good, I thought I would share it with others. I cut the recipe down for a meal or two, but it can easily be doubled or tripled. -Jodee Harding, Mount Vernon, Ohio

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 45m

Yield 4 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 13

1-1/2 cups uncooked medium shell pasta
2 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/4 cup water
1-1/4 cups chicken broth
1 can (10-3/4 ounces) condensed cream of chicken soup, undiluted
1/2 cup diced process cheese (Velveeta)
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on poultry seasoning
1/8 teaspoon paprika
1-1/2 cups cubed cooked chicken
3 tablespoons dry bread crumbs
1 tablespoon butter, melted

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. Cook pasta according to package directions. , Meanwhile, in a saucepan, combine the flour and water until smooth. Gradually stir in broth. Bring to a boil; cook and stir 2 minutes or until thickened. Reduce heat; add soup, cheese and seasonings. Cook and stir 5 minutes or until cheese is melted., Drain pasta; place in a bowl. Stir in soup mixture and chicken. Transfer to a greased 1-1/2-qt. baking dish. Toss bread crumbs and butter; sprinkle over top. Bake, uncovered, 30 minutes or until golden brown.

CREAMED CHICKEN IN PASTRY SHELLS



Creamed Chicken in Pastry Shells image

This recipe requires a little effort, but it's definitely worth the time. It's special enough to serve to guests, but if I saved it just for company, my family would not be happy.-Dona Glover, Rockwall, Texas

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Dinner

Time 40m

Yield 6 servings (2 shells each).

Number Of Ingredients 14

2 packages (10 ounces each) frozen pastry shells
2 celery ribs, finely chopped
1 medium onion, chopped
2 tablespoons chopped green pepper
6 tablespoons butter, divided
6 tablespoons all-purpose flour
1/2 teaspoon salt
3 cups milk
1 can (10-3/4 ounces) condensed cream of mushroom soup, undiluted
4 cups cubed cooked chicken
1 can (4 ounces) mushroom stems and pieces, drained
1 jar (2 ounces) diced pimientos, drained
1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
1/2 cup sliced almonds

Steps:

  • Bake pastry shells according to package directions; set aside. In a skillet, saute the celery, onion and green pepper in 1 tablespoon butter for 10 minutes or until tender. Remove from the heat and set aside., In a large saucepan, melt the remaining butter over medium heat. Stir in flour and salt until smooth. Gradually add the milk. Bring to a boil; cook and stir for 2 minutes or until thickened. Stir in soup until blended. Add the chicken, mushrooms, pimientos and sauteed vegetables; mix well., Transfer to a greased 3-qt. baking dish. Sprinkle with Parmesan cheese and almonds. Bake, uncovered, at 350° for 20-25 minutes or until bubbly. Spoon into pastry shells.
